Markpoint: Markpoint is a lightweight Markdown editor with a minimalistic interface and plenty of customizable features. It provides real-time rendering, syntax highlighting, typed Markdown, shortcuts, and focus modes to enhance writing productivity.

Wallet App: A wallet app is a mobile application that allows you to store, access, and manage your digital assets and cryptocurrencies, such as Bitcoin. It enables secure crypto transactions and payments on-the-go from your smartphone.

Pros & Cons Analysis

Markpoint
Markpoint

Pros

  • Lightweight and fast
  • Clean and distraction-free interface
  • Powerful Markdown editing features
  • Highly customizable
  • Cross-platform support

Cons

  • Limited export options
  • No collaboration features
  • Less features than some competitors
Wallet App
Wallet App

Pros

  • Convenient access to cryptocurrencies on mobile
  • Enhanced security with biometrics/PIN
  • Real-time market data and price alerts
  • Supports many major cryptocurrencies
  • Open source options available

Cons

  • Potential security risks if phone is hacked/lost
  • Limited functionality compared to desktop wallets
  • Transaction fees charged by networks
  • Closed source apps may have privacy issues
